Nanowatt
A nanowatt (nW) is a unit of power equal to one billionth of a watt (10^-9 W).
History/Origin
The nanowatt is derived from the SI unit watt, with the prefix 'nano-' indicating a factor of 10^-9. It has been used in scientific and engineering contexts to measure very small power levels, especially in electronics and nanotechnology.
Current Use
Nanowatts are used in fields requiring precise measurement of tiny power quantities, such as in sensor technology, low-power electronics, and nanotechnology research.
Joule/hour
A joule per hour (J/h) is a unit of power representing the amount of energy (in joules) transferred or converted per hour.
History/Origin
The joule per hour has been used as a measure of power in various scientific and engineering contexts, especially where energy transfer rates are expressed over longer periods. It is derived from the SI unit of energy, the joule, divided by time in hours.
Current Use
Joule per hour is occasionally used in fields like heating, energy consumption, and industrial processes to quantify power over extended durations, though it is less common than watts for standard power measurements.
